2024 Compare Cities Education:
Cedar Rapids, IA vs Columbia, SC

Change Cities
Highlights
- Columbia spends 6.8% more per student than Cedar Rapids.
- The Student Teacher Ratio is 4.5% higher in Columbia than in Cedar Rapids. (lower means fewer students in each classroom).
- Columbia had 3.6% fewer residents who had graduated High School compared to Cedar Rapids
